Hyundai Genesis Coupe 3.8L GDI Cooling Fan Wiring Diagram SD253-2 (G6DJ)

Engine cooling system wiring diagram for a Hyundai 3.8L GDI showing cooling fan relays, fan motor resistor, and coolant temperature sensor.

This document is page SD253-2, "Cooling System (2)," a factory wiring diagram for the Hyundai G6DJ Lambda II 3.8L GDI engine's cooling fan circuit. It shows power supplied "hot at all times" from the E/R Junction Box LH through the ALT 150A multi fuse and the C/FAN 60A fuse, plus a switched feed ("hot with engine control relay on") from the E/R Junction Box RH through the SENSOR1 10A fuse and joint connector JCL83. The diagram traces circuits through the Cooling Fan (Low) Relay and Cooling Fan (High) Relay (connectors E43 and E42), to the Cooling Fan Motor with resistor (connector E05, ground GE01), and the Engine Coolant Temperature Sensor (connector CLG11). The ECM (connectors ELG-A and CLG-B) controls the low relay at pin 91 and high relay at pin 71, receives C-CAN High/Low on ELG-A pins 10 and 35, and ECTS signal/ground on CLG-B pins 35 and 55. Wire gauges and colors are noted (e.g., 5.0W, 5.0R, 0.3W/B, 0.3G, 0.3L, 0.3Gr, 0.5B, 0.3B), and cross-references point to Power Distribution (SD110-5), Data Link Details (SD200-5), and Engine Control System (SD313-17), plus photo references for component locations.

Frequently asked questions

What fuses protect the cooling fan circuit on the 3.8L GDI Genesis?
The diagram shows the ALT 150A multi fuse and the C/FAN 60A fuse in the E/R Junction Box LH (hot at all times), plus the SENSOR1 10A fuse in the E/R Junction Box RH (hot with engine control relay on).
Which ECM pins control the cooling fan relays?
ECM pin 91 provides Cooling Fan (Low) Relay Control (0.3G wire) and pin 71 provides Cooling Fan (High) Relay Control (0.3L wire).
What connectors are used for the cooling fan relays and motor?
The Cooling Fan (Low) Relay uses connector E43, the Cooling Fan (High) Relay uses connector E42, and the Cooling Fan Motor uses connector E05 with ground point GE01.
Where does the engine coolant temperature sensor connect?
The ECT sensor (connector CLG11) sends its signal on a 0.3Gr wire to ECM connector CLG-B pin 35, with ground on a 0.5B wire to CLG-B pin 55; a 0.3B wire also goes to the Engine Control System (see SD313-17).
Which engine does this wiring diagram apply to?
The diagram is labeled G6DJ : LAMBDA II 3.8L GDI, page SD253-2, Cooling System (2).
